Alliance Girls Student Laid to Rest After Tragic Boiler Explosion, Mother Watches Burial Online

A heartbreaking cloud of grief settled over Kakrao Village in Migori County on Friday as mourners gathered to bid farewell to Georgina Aluoch, a promising student at Alliance Girls High School who lost her life following a tragic boiler explosion in Mombasa.

Georgina, who was home for the holidays, had traveled to Mombasa with her mother, Joyce Ongombe, for a family getaway. Tragedy struck when a boiler exploded in their rented apartment, inflicting severe burn injuries on both mother and daughter.

Georgina suffered 65% burns, while her mother sustained 40%. The two were airlifted to Nairobi for urgent specialized treatment, but despite valiant medical efforts, Georgina succumbed to her injuries. Joyce remains hospitalized and was unable to attend her daughter’s burial in person. Instead, she watched the proceedings virtually from her hospital bed.

The funeral was marked by sorrow and heavy emotion, as teachers, classmates, relatives, and friends remembered Georgina as a bright, outgoing, and kind-hearted soul. Her untimely death has shaken the local community, with many struggling to come to terms with the devastating loss.

“Georgina had so much potential. She was full of life and dreams. This tragedy has robbed us of a future leader,” said one of her teachers from Alliance Girls.

Even more tragic is the fact that Georgina was Joyce Ongombe’s only surviving child. Joyce had previously lost her husband and two other children in a flood 15 years ago. The loss of Georgina marks yet another deeply painful chapter in a life already marked by immense grief.

As the community mourns, there have been growing calls for stronger safety regulations and oversight in residential properties, particularly short-term rentals. Georgina’s death has not only left a gaping hole in her family but also served as a painful reminder of the dangers posed by faulty infrastructure.
